Prometheus中文版如何解决常见问题?

随着大数据和云计算技术的飞速发展,监控和告警系统在企业运维中扮演着越来越重要的角色。Prometheus作为一款开源监控解决方案,凭借其强大的功能、灵活的架构和广泛的社区支持,在全球范围内得到了广泛应用。然而,在使用Prometheus的过程中,用户可能会遇到各种问题。本文将针对Prometheus中文版,详细解析如何解决常见问题。

一、Prometheus中文版简介

Prometheus是一款由SoundCloud开发的开源监控和告警工具,它主要用于收集、存储和查询监控数据。Prometheus中文版是Prometheus官方社区提供的中文翻译版本,方便国内用户学习和使用。

二、Prometheus中文版常见问题及解决方法

  1. 安装问题

    问题:在安装Prometheus中文版时,遇到依赖包缺失或版本不兼容的情况。

    解决方法

    • 确保系统环境满足Prometheus安装要求,如系统版本、依赖库等。
    • 使用官方提供的安装脚本或包管理工具进行安装。
    • 如果遇到依赖包缺失,可以使用yumapt-get等工具安装所需依赖。
  2. 配置问题

    问题:Prometheus配置文件中某些参数设置不正确,导致监控数据无法收集或告警规则无法触发。

    解决方法

    • 仔细阅读Prometheus官方文档,了解各参数的含义和作用。
    • 使用在线配置文件验证工具(如Prometheus Config Inspector)检查配置文件是否正确。
    • 如果问题仍然存在,尝试在配置文件中添加日志输出,查看错误信息。
  3. 数据存储问题

    问题:Prometheus中文版存储数据时出现异常,如数据丢失、存储空间不足等。

    解决方法

    • 检查Prometheus的存储配置,确保存储路径正确且具有足够的存储空间。
    • 查看Prometheus日志,查找可能的原因,如磁盘空间不足、存储设备故障等。
    • 如果问题仍然存在,尝试更换存储设备或调整存储策略。
  4. 监控数据问题

    问题:Prometheus中文版监控数据不准确或延迟较大。

    解决方法

    • 检查Prometheus的采集配置,确保采集规则正确且覆盖了所需监控指标。
    • 查看Prometheus日志,查找可能的原因,如采集任务失败、数据传输延迟等。
    • 如果问题仍然存在,尝试优化采集策略或调整采集频率。
  5. 告警问题

    问题:Prometheus中文版告警规则设置不正确,导致告警信息无法正常发送。

    解决方法

    • 仔细阅读Prometheus官方文档,了解告警规则语法和配置方法。
    • 使用在线告警规则验证工具(如Prometheus Alerting Rule Validator)检查告警规则是否正确。
    • 查看Prometheus日志,查找可能的原因,如告警规则配置错误、告警通知通道故障等。

三、案例分析

某企业使用Prometheus中文版进行监控,发现部分监控指标数据存在延迟。经过排查,发现原因是网络传输延迟导致采集任务失败。针对该问题,企业优化了网络配置,调整了采集频率,成功解决了数据延迟问题。

四、总结

Prometheus中文版作为一款优秀的监控工具,在解决企业运维问题方面具有显著优势。本文针对Prometheus中文版常见问题进行了详细解析,希望能帮助用户更好地使用Prometheus进行监控和告警。在实际应用中,用户还需根据自身需求不断优化配置和策略,以确保监控系统的稳定性和可靠性。

猜你喜欢:全栈链路追踪